Clark County Indiana Genealogy Resources
Birth & Death Records The birth and death records in Clark County, Indiana start in the year 1882. It is necessary for you to supply us with a date of birth or death in order for us to search our records.

Clark County, Indiana Family Records for Researching Ancestry
Clark County Courthouse in Jeffersonville, Indiana Clark County lies on the North bank of the Ohio River. A significant gateway to the state of Indiana, Clark County's settlement began in 1783. The state of Virginia rewarded General George Rogers Clark and his regiment for their victorious capture of Forts Kaskaskia, Cahokia, and Vincennes from the British by granting them 150,000 acres of land.

Clark | Indiana Genealogical Society
Located on the Ohio River, Clark county was established in 1801 from parent county Knox. Clark county was named for General George Rogers Clark. As of the 2020 census the population was 121,093. Jeffersonville serves as the county seat. Significant record loss occurred during the Great Flood of 1937.

Clark County Indiana Recorder's Office
Clark County Recorder's Office The County Recorder was one of the first offices created by the Constitution of the State of Indiana in 1816. The Recorder is elected to a 4-year term, with a 2-term limitation. It is the primary duty of the Recorder to record instruments submitted for recording and maintaining those records for perpetuity.
